- [ ] Key ceremony step 6, support edition: double-check the digest scheduler config before we seal anything. Murmurdesk batches customer emails at 07:00 local per region, and last quarter a timezone slip sent digests at 3 a.m. — let's not repeat that. Confirm the cron map matches the region sheet and that the quiet-hours flag is on. When everyone's happy, open the sealed scheduler credentials envelope with the phrase just below.

unlock words, bawef-kahap: sorax-sorir-quenys-aldok

## Deployment

The Lanternshelf catalogue importer runs as a nightly batch job on the ops cluster. It pulls record exports from the Thornbury consortium feed, normalises them, and writes to the catalogue database in chunks of 5,000. Deploys are simple: build the container, push to the internal registry, and bump the job manifest. Failed imports are safe to re-run; the job is idempotent keyed on record hash. Future maintainers should note the importer will refuse to start without the configuration values shown below.

settings of yawif-yafop:
[druys]
port = 9000
region = south-3
host = druys.zemvarsoft.internal
team = frador
timeout_ms = 3000
retries = 4

## Recovering the Pellwick Partner Drop

If a partner says they're locked out of the Pellwick SFTP drop, don't panic — it happens weekly. First confirm their feed name and last successful upload. Then reset access from the Harbormarch console. When the console asks for it, enter the recovery passphrase shown below:

vault phrase of hawif-kahif = quenys-ralok-keliel-julox-oliwyn-briix